在软件开发领域,代码行数统计常被用于评估项目规模、管理研发进度。以下是三款支持多语言、操作便捷的在线代码统计工具的实测分析,供开发者根据实际需求选择。
CLOC(Count Lines of Code)
作为开源命令行工具起家的老牌统计器,CLOC的网页版延续了精准特性。用户通过拖拽文件夹或压缩包上传代码,系统自动识别Java/Python/C++等54种编程语言。其特色在于智能过滤空行与注释,统计结果生成可交互的树状图。工程师王磊在SpringBoot项目中使用后反馈:"忽略模板代码的重复统计功能,特别适合微服务架构的模块化分析。
Ohabar代码统计器
这款国产工具凭借中文界面和实时预览功能崭露头角。在网页编辑框粘贴代码时,右侧立即显示语言类型、有效代码占比等数据。实测JavaScript项目时,工具准确区分了ES6箭头函数与普通函数,但对TypeScript装饰器的识别存在5%误差。产品经理李薇认为:"周报数据可视化功能省去了手动制作图表的麻烦。
CodeLineStats
专注团队协作的云端平台支持GitHub/GitLab仓库直连。自动生成历史提交曲线图,可对比不同分支的代码增量。测试Vue3项目时发现,其依赖分析模块能识别node_modules中的非必要组件。CTO张涛建议:"定期生成的代码健康度报告,可作为技术债务管理的参考依据。
工具选择需关注代码仓库的托管方式、是否需要历史版本对比等场景差异。对于包含混合语言的大型项目,建议优先测试工具对边缘语法的识别准确率。
办公区此起彼伏的电话铃声中,设计师小王第三次把PSD文件发给了开发。十分钟后,前端工程师发来消息:"按钮色号...
在数字化办公场景中,操作系统的合法激活状态直接影响软件生态的稳定性。未激活的系统可能导致功能受限、安全...
企业数据库里散落着成千上万的表格,看似无关的采购单号可能在物流系统里对应着运输批次,财务系统中的客户编...
数字时代催生了海量文件存储需求,压缩工具成为提升效率的关键装备。ZIP、7Z、TAR作为三大主流格式,各自在应用场...
清晨的阳光刚照进工作室,摄影师小林就打开电脑开始处理昨晚拍摄的200多张活动照片。过去需要逐个文件添加水印...
在信息爆炸的互联网时代,图片作为内容传播的核心载体之一,常成为用户日常浏览与收藏的重点对象。无论是设计...
专利无效宣告程序直接影响专利权的法律效力,其数据价值长期被行业忽视。近年来,随着专利纠纷案件数量激增,...
本地音乐管理是许多用户的重要需求。针对MP3/WAV格式文件的管理与播放,市面上存在多款轻量级工具,其中Foobar200...
长时间盯着电脑屏幕,脖子前倾得几乎要和键盘亲密接触;窝在沙发上刷手机,脊椎弯成一张拉满的弓——这些场景...
互联网时代的信息以秒速更迭,微博热搜榜作为全民话题风向标,时刻牵动着媒体从业者、品牌运营者的神经。传统...
互联网应用中经常遇到链接失效导致的跳转错误、资源加载异常等问题。传统单线程检测工具在面对数万级URL校验时...
在全球化信息交互日益频繁的背景下,中英文混合文本逐渐成为学术、商业、社交媒体等领域的常见形式。如何高效...
朋友家阳台上的琴叶榕又秃了。她盯着手机日历叹气:"明明上周浇过水,叶子怎么又黄了?"这场景养植物的人都不陌...
传统运维工作中,服务配置文件的修改常被视为"高危操作"。某中型互联网企业曾因人工修改Nginx配置失误导致全网服...
在数字音乐时代,歌词显示早已突破纸质歌本的局限。当某款音乐播放器率先推出滚动字幕功能后,业内开始探索更...
在分布式系统的日常运维中,某电商平台曾因支付服务进程意外终止导致百万级订单流失。这个真实案例揭示了进程...
在互联网海量小说资源中,如何快速获取并整理出便于阅读的TXT文本?一款轻量级开源工具凭借其高效便捷的特性,...
在需要处理多部门销售数据汇总或分支机构报表整合的场景中,传统手工复制粘贴的操作方式存在明显的效率瓶颈。...
在短视频创作与多媒体处理领域,音视频分离技术正成为内容创作者的重要助力。本文针对市面主流工具进行深度测...
地铁通勤时突然冒出的灵感,会议中老板临时布置的任务,深夜失眠时迸发的创作火花——现代人太需要一种能快速...
在数字化工具日益普及的今天,文本转语音技术逐渐成为刚需。Python生态中的gTTS库搭配音频播放模块,为开发者提供...
每月工资到账后,总有人对着银行卡余额疑惑:钱都去哪儿了?记账软件里的数字密密麻麻,却难以直观抓住消费症...
在数字化服务愈发重要的今天,网站稳定性直接影响用户体验与业务连续性。针对这一问题,基于Python的`Requests`库开...
在数字身份频繁暴露的今天,密码依然是保护个人隐私的第一道防线。多数人仍在使用“123456”这类高风险密码,或...
日常办公中,不少人都经历过这样的场景:下载文件夹堆满各种格式的文档,桌面图标挤得密不透风,手动分类耗费...
深夜书桌前亮着一盏台灯,键盘敲击声混杂着咖啡杯轻碰桌面的脆响。很多人习惯用电子文档记录生活,但面对云端...
日常工作中大量重复性操作消耗着职场人的精力。财务人员每天重复录入上百条数据,行政人员频繁切换系统处理审...
考勤记录统计是企业管理中不可或缺的环节。传统手工处理方式效率低下且容易出错,借助Python内置的csv模块开发轻...
数字化办公场景下,PDF文档因格式稳定性成为主流文件载体。但面对海量PDF资料,如何快速定位核心内容并完成信息...
在DevOps与云计算领域,YAML配置文件已成为基础设施即代码(IaC)的核心载体。当工程师面对数十个嵌套层级的Kubern...
互联网行业每天产生数亿条测试需求,传统手工造数效率已无法满足开发需求。某企业研发的"DataForge"测试数据生成器...
在数字丛林中穿行,每个文件都像披着隐形斗篷的精灵。专业技术人员总会随身携带一件称手工具——文件属性查看...
本地化字幕制作始终是跨语言视频传播的痛点。传统工作流程中,译者需要在文本编辑器与字幕软件间反复切换,手...
互联网时代的安全防护体系中,网络端口扫描与开放服务检测工具扮演着守门人的角色。这类工具通过自动化技术帮...
在复杂的网络环境中,QoS(服务质量)策略的配置与生效状态直接影响业务传输的稳定性。传统的人工巡检方式效率...
在数字化办公普及的今天,删除文件早已不是点击"清空回收站"这么简单。普通用户可能并不知道,常规删除操作仅移...
随着企业数字化进程加速,服务器资源的高效利用逐渐成为技术团队的核心课题。某科技公司近期推出的服务资源限...
企业数字化转型进程中,系统配置变更管理逐渐成为信息安全的关键防线。某大型金融机构曾因数据库参数误操作导...
音乐创作中,精准的节奏控制与频率调试是基础能力。对于新手或专业人士而言,手工操作往往效率低下,此时工具...
在繁忙的现代办公场景中,电脑屏幕上常常堆叠着十多个窗口。当我们需要同时查阅资料、编辑文档或观看教程时,...